Position Summary: Responsible for media and public relations, which includes keeping and maintaining all statistical records, graphic design, coordinating with Communications & Marketing and Media Services for streaming games, photography, and videography of athletic teams, overseeing all social media platforms, maintenance of the athletics website, and assisting with Game Day operations. Will supervise student employee staff. Position Responsibilities: Develops and oversees the areas relating to media relations associated with athletics. This includes directing the day-to-day activities of the University’s athletic media operations, including the writing of press releases, feature articles, coordinating interviews and announcements on University athletic programs, updating, and keeping current the University’s athletic web pages, and coordinating activities for public specialized media. Coordinates photo shoots, video shoots, and creative content strategies for various outlets. Develops and coordinates all promotional advertising activities associated with athletics. Assists with home game management, which includes, but is not limited to, communication with opposing Sports Information Directors, and assisting with selection and assignments of game officials. Assists with the compilation, maintenance, and reporting of statistics on all intercollegiate athletic teams, in accordance with the NCAA, Landmark Conference, and Little East Conference (LEC) standards. Assists with the annual athletic awards banquets. Maintains photo archives for all intercollegiate athletic programs. Performs other duties and responsibilities related to those enumerated above which do not alter the basic level and responsibilities of the position. Qualifications: Bachelor’s degree in an appropriate field. Three (3) years of experience in athletic administration, preferably at an institution of higher education, which encompasses media relations experience. Demonstrated ability in writing, editing, and media relations. Management and distribution of Live Stats and StatCrew/Genius files for all events. Availability to attend evening and weekend athletic events. Experience with graphic design and video editing software. Demonstrated working knowledge of NCAA rules & regulations.
